**Runbook: Account recovery — Furrowlink telemetry gateway**

When a farmer gets locked out of their Furrowlink gateway account, first confirm the tractor-side unit is still reporting heartbeats. If yes, it's just the portal account — reset via the admin console. If the gateway itself dropped its pairing, you'll need to re-enroll it manually, which requires the recovery passphrase below.

recovery phrase for tafop-fawep: zorwyn-ulaox

Heads up: if the Lintrock baseline file in the Quarrow repo drifts from main, CI fails with a "stale baseline" error even when the code is fine. Quick fix is to regenerate the baseline on a clean checkout and re-push. If a customer build is blocked, confirm the failing run matches the token below before escalating.

build token for yadug-yagag: htk21_c863c33eb8b82c0c9c152

### Tide-Table Widget — Release Notes Prep

The Shorecast widget renders tide tables for the Bremport harbor app. Data comes from the internal Tidegate API, refreshed every six hours. Release checklist: verify datum offsets against the fixtures, confirm the cache header is 21600s, and smoke-test the neap-tide edge case. Staging Tidegate requires its own credentials; production keys are never checked in. The staging key is below.

app token of kagap-tafog = vxb7-1L6kA2y

14:22 — Import of the Quillbrook library catalogue stalled at 60% after the Hargen feed delivered duplicate accession records. The dedup stage, assuming sorted input, entered a retry loop and saturated the ingest queue. On-call paused downstream indexing at 14:31, drained the queue, and restarted the import with strict-sort enforced. Full catalogue completed by 15:05 with no record loss. Future maintainers should note the sort assumption is now validated at ingest. The build running during the incident is recorded below.

pipeline stamp: htk4_66df

# Hiring Freeze — Meridian Tools Division (Managers Only)

Finance team: effective immediately, all open requisitions in the Meridian Tools division are paused, including backfills. Contractor extensions require sign-off from Ilsa. Approved offers already extended will be honored. Payroll forecasts should be adjusted for Q2 accordingly. The rationale and expected duration are set out in the note below.

management briefing: Only 33 of the 205 pilot accounts renewed Kasath, so a churn review is set for October 17. Weniusek Logistics is in early talks to buy Holethax Freight for about $345.6 million.